Nicely unrolls and rerolls, decent thickness
Easily unrolls over the thick orthosis/cast to the base of my ring finger with the Large size and fits well enough to keep the water out if I’m careful. It’s very comfortable and I forgot it’s there while I’m doing things so I must remind myself to remove it to prevent condensation formation and skin maceration or smelly cast. My only complaint is not being able to purchase individual sizes in larger quantities after buying the mixed sizes to determine which size works best making it pretty pricey for 12 Large ones. I just tried on a Medium that will work fine as well and may be better for keeping water out if I don’t keep it on too long because it’s definitely tighter. However, these are much better than the Grafco finger cots which are available in individual sizes but are much shorter (by at least 9-14mm) with inconsistent lengths, are unrolled and lower quality though they are almost half the cost each for 144 versus 36 Flents. Depends on what your needs are. Durability is good and I haven’t noticed anything more than a slight latex smell when it’s right under my nose.

Does just what they say they will.
I am on blood thinners and so a small cut can bleed for a long time. I don't know if it's because I'm older or because I got sharper knives, but I tend to get a lot of small cuts and knicks while cooking. A bandage won't 'cut it' (pardon the pun...) since I like to wash my hands a lot as I cook, so I was going through boxes of bandages on a regular basis. I can put one of these on over the bandage on my finger and be assured I'm not contaminating the food as well as being able to wash a lot without losing so many bandages.Very happy with these.

So comfortable you forget it's there!
I wish I'd bought these years ago. I have eczema on certain fingers that comes back under various conditions. My skin often splits open and no amount of lotion or Vitamin E or polysporin fixes it. I have spent so much time using bandaids that get disgusting every time I have to wash my hands. Just covering the finger that's a problem with one of these finger cots allows it to heal. These finger covers are so thin that they feel like your own skin, but they are sturdy enough to wear for an entire day or more. I lifted weights at the gym with one of these on with no problem. They don't roll down unless you do it yourself. The first one I pulled out of the box fit perfectly and was very comfortable. So glad I found these! I've only had them about a week and they've saved me from so much pain and discomfort.
